Output aa21580b1f13382eac2a0e97bd32ec7fc99df178575c0a65a456ec5753844d62:0

value
29631148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82469499bded4ed8a482786ce9617051d191d06f OP_EQUAL
address
3DZrKVtDfmoWpD5n4zwWFKjM8GE5SjKD5p
transaction
aa21580b1f13382eac2a0e97bd32ec7fc99df178575c0a65a456ec5753844d62
spent
true